Erotic experimentation is a common practice among adults who want to explore their sexuality and discover new ways to experience pleasure.
It can also intersect with personal values, spiritual beliefs, and social norms that vary from person to person. In this article, we will discuss how these three factors influence adult erotic experimentation.
Personal values refer to an individual's set of principles and beliefs that guide their behavior and decision-making.
Some people may have strong religious convictions that prohibit certain types of sexual activity, such as adultery, homosexuality, or bestiality. Others may hold political views that affect their sexual choices, such as supporting polyamory or BDSM. Still, others may prioritize emotional intimacy over physical gratification, which could impact their approach to sex. All of these personal values can shape how an individual approaches erotic experimentation and what they are willing to try.
Spirituality refers to one's connection to a higher power or set of beliefs about life's meaning. This factor can also influence erotic experimentation in various ways. Some religions promote monogamy and abstinence until marriage, while others encourage open communication within marriages.
Certain spiritual practices can enhance or detract from sexual experiences, such as meditation or prayer before or after intimacy.
Spiritual beliefs can impact how individuals view themselves and others, influencing their comfort level during sex and exploration.
Societal norms refer to the accepted standards of behavior for a particular group or culture. These norms can range from traditional gender roles to socially acceptable sexual practices.
Some cultures frown upon public displays of affection or premarital sex, while others encourage it. Similarly, some communities may consider certain acts taboo or immoral, limiting adult erotic experimentation in those areas.
Breaking away from societal norms can be liberating and empowering, allowing individuals to explore their sexuality more freely.
Adult erotic experimentation is influenced by many factors, including personal values, spirituality, and societal norms. By understanding these influences, individuals can make informed decisions about their sexual experiences and navigate them with greater confidence and self-awareness.
